I hadn’t read anything by this author before, but I saw an interview where he said this was his favourite so thought it was a good place to start.

A young girl Amy, living in a religious cult, and a damaged woman Freya, trying to keep her paranoia in check to act normal, are the dual POVs on a collision course. Inspired by the Australian cult The Family, it is a chilling look into the ongoing trauma of abuse and control.

I find the idea of cults, and how survivors talk of how ‘easily’ they were brought in, rather terrifying. However, a special place in hell is reserved for those who do it to children.

There’s a very menacing atmosphere created but one where the fear and suspicion of Freya teeters on a knife edge where it could all be in her head. The sparse writing, and the hot, dry tinder box of the Australian bush setting, adds to the tension.

The revelations when they come are surprising and effective, little bits dropped at frequent intervals as the threads of the story come together.

This is a well plotted and executed thriller that has lots of suspense and sinister surprises.

I don’t read a lot of contemporary thrillers, and this is exactly why; they entirely creep me out.
